首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
1.请说明操作系统作业管理的功能。 2.作业调度算法是指按照什么样的原则来选取作业并投入运行,调度算法的合理性直接影响系统的效率,作业调度算法有哪些? 3.对算法的选择需要考虑哪些问题?
1.请说明操作系统作业管理的功能。 2.作业调度算法是指按照什么样的原则来选取作业并投入运行,调度算法的合理性直接影响系统的效率,作业调度算法有哪些? 3.对算法的选择需要考虑哪些问题?
admin
2009-02-24
72
问题
1.请说明操作系统作业管理的功能。
2.作业调度算法是指按照什么样的原则来选取作业并投入运行,调度算法的合理性直接影响系统的效率,作业调度算法有哪些?
3.对算法的选择需要考虑哪些问题?
选项
答案
1.作业调度是操作系统作业管理的主要功能,作业调度是从预先存放在辅助存储设备中的一批用户作业中,按照某种方法选取若干作业,为它们分配必要的资源,决定调入内存的顺序,并建立相应的用户作业进程和为其服务的其他系统进程,然后再把这些进程提交给进程调度程序处理的一个过程。作业管理是宏观的高级管理,进程管理是微观的低级管理。作业调入内存后,已经获得了除CPU之外的所有运行资源,但因为未得到处理器分配还不能运行,要通过进程调度分配处理器后再运行。 2.操作系统的作业调度算法: (1) 先来先服务(PCFS)。它类似于进程调度中的先进先出(FIFO)调度:它按照作业到达的先后次序调度作业,排队等待时间最长的作业被优先调度。这种调度算法有利于长作业,而不利于短作业。一个执行时间非常短的作业,也不得不排队等待,直到轮到自己运行。 (2) 短作业优先(SJF)。它类似于进程调度中的最短CPU运行期优先算法。它按照作业要求运行的时间来调度,运行时间短的作业优先调度。自然,这种算法有利于短作业,且在大多数作业都是短作业的情况具有较大的合理性。但它又忽略了作业等待时间的长短,不利于长作业,可能会使一个运行时间较长的作业长期得不到调度。 (3) 响应比高优先(HRN)。综合上述两者,既考虑作业等待时间,又考虑作业执行时间,求两者时间之比(即相应比),高者优先。它在进行调度时,需要首先计算每个作业的响应比。 虽然是一种较好的折衷,但增加了系统的开销,因为每次都要计算响应比。 (4) 优先级调度。这种算法根据的是为作业所确定的优先级别,优先级别高者优先调度。然而,影响算法的是优先级的确定,因为它并不是算法本身的过程。优先级的确定有许多因素,如作业的紧急程度、作业的资源要求、作业的类别等。这种调度算法往往与其他算法配合使用。 3.根据不同的应用环境而采用不同的算法。通常对算法的选择可以考虑如下问题: (1) 使系统有最高的吞吐率,能够处理尽可能多的作业。 (2) 使系统达到最高的资源利用率,不让处理机空闲。 (3) 对各种作业合理调度,使各类用户都满意。 (4) 不增加操作系统本身开销,不使系统过于复杂。
解析
转载请注明原文地址:https://kaotiyun.com/show/OUNZ777K
0
笔试
原NCRE全国计算机四级
NCRE全国计算机四级
相关试题推荐
设信道带宽为4000Hz,两侧为256种不同的码元,根据尼奎斯特定理,理想信道的数据速率为______。A.3kbpsB.16kbpsC.32kbpsD.64kbps
在TCP/IP体系结构中,将IP地址转化为MAC地址的协议是(27)________________;(28)________________属于应用层协议。
在TCP/IP体系结构中,将IP地址转化为MAC地址的协议是(27)________________;(28)________________属于应用层协议。
程序语言若规定程序中的变量必须先定义(或声明)再引用,则违反此规定的程序在(11)时报错。
当路由器发生故障时,利用showinterface命令来检查每个端口的状态,解释屏幕输出信息,查看协议建立状态和EIA状态等,这属于________诊断。
“http://www.sina.com.cn”中,“(3)”属于组织和地理性域名。
阅读下列说明和C++代码,请回答问题1至问题3。【说明】已知下列程序运行时的输出应为:1:11:11:1【C++程序】01#include<iostream>02usingnamespace
One solution to major security problems is(73),which are frequently installed to fix known security holes.
What is the decimal value of tile binary value 100107(70).
In the Ethernet LAN, an algorithm was chosen to dynamically adapt to the number of stations trying to send. It is caned(71).
随机试题
简述教育科学理论研究的特点。
A、Themanisbusy.B、Themanhastroublebreathing.C、Themanisoutoftownonbusiness.D、Themanishidinghimselfthewoman.
在胞浆中进行的和能量代谢有关的代谢是
患者,男,32岁。头部被重物击伤后意识不清。护士体检发现瞳孔散大,判断瞳孔散大的标准是瞳孔
“备案号”栏:()。“标记唛码及备注”,除了标注唛码,还应填报()。
贷款的合同填写人与合同审查人不得为同一人。()
“因材施教”的教育原则是根据人的身心发展的什么特点提出来的?()
将系统从一种硬件配置及软件环境下应用到另一硬件配置及软件环境下是指系统的()。
AsufferfromastrokeBwillbeaffectedCchangetheirlifestylesDwilltakeplaceEoccursatthebackofhis/herbrainFco
DoctorsatStanfordUniversityarestudyingamedicationtheyhopewillalleviatethesufferingofmillionsofAmericanwomen.B
最新回复
(
0
)